Plastic molding services are not only about shaping materials—they significantly impact product performance, durability, and aesthetics. Advanced molding techniques allow manufacturers to integrate functional features such as ribs, threads, snap-fits, and inserts directly into the molded components. This reduces assembly costs, minimizes potential defects, and improves product consistency.
Precision and Repeatability: Modern injection molding machines maintain high precision, ensuring every part meets exact specifications. This is essential for industries like electronics and medical devices, where even minor deviations can compromise safety and functionality.
Material Optimization: Plastic molding allows precise control over material flow, thickness, and cooling rates. This ensures optimal strength-to-weight ratios, enhances mechanical properties, and reduces raw material waste.
Complex Geometries: Plastic molding services can produce complex shapes that would be difficult or impossible with traditional machining, opening new possibilities for product design innovation.
Surface Customization: Advanced finishing options, including gloss, matte, or textured surfaces, allow both aesthetic appeal and functional benefits such as grip or anti-slip features.

Selecting an ideal plastic molding service requires evaluating multiple factors to ensure compatibility with production goals, budget, and technical requirements. The following considerations are critical:
Production Volume: High-volume production favors injection molding due to speed and efficiency, while lower-volume or prototyping projects may benefit from compression or rotational molding.
Material Requirements: Different polymers offer varying strength, flexibility, and thermal resistance. The molding service should accommodate your specific material needs.
Complexity of Design: Some designs require multi-cavity molds, insert molding, or overmolding. Ensuring the service has the capability to handle complex geometries is crucial.
Quality Standards: ISO-certified facilities, in-process inspections, and advanced quality control methods guarantee consistency and reliability.
Lead Time and Flexibility: Agile services that provide fast turnaround, mold modifications, and small-batch production are increasingly preferred.
Q1: What is the difference between injection molding and compression molding?
A1: Injection molding involves melting plastic and injecting it into a mold cavity under high pressure. It is ideal for high-volume, high-precision parts with complex geometries. Compression molding involves placing a pre-measured amount of material into an open mold, which is then closed and heated to shape the part. It is better suited for thermosetting plastics and simpler designs.
Q2: How long does it take to manufacture a custom plastic part?
A2: Lead time depends on mold complexity, production volume, and material selection. Standard injection molding for medium-volume parts typically ranges from 2–6 weeks, including mold fabrication and initial sample approval. High-volume or highly complex parts may require additional time for testing and quality validation.
The plastic molding industry is undergoing transformative changes driven by technological advancements, sustainability initiatives, and increasing demand for customized products. Key trends shaping the future include:
Automation and Smart Manufacturing: Integration of robotics, AI-assisted quality inspection, and predictive maintenance is reducing downtime, increasing efficiency, and minimizing defects.
Sustainable Materials: Growth in bioplastics, recycled polymers, and low-energy molding techniques is helping companies meet environmental targets while maintaining performance standards.
Additive Hybrid Manufacturing: Combining 3D printing with traditional molding techniques allows rapid prototyping, reduced tooling costs, and enhanced design flexibility.
Global Supply Chain Optimization: Efficient plastic molding services are expanding capabilities to provide faster delivery, on-demand production, and local manufacturing solutions to reduce logistics costs.
